Recep Tayyip Erdogan said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u poses 'the biggest threat' to the security of the Middle East, following Israeli attacks on Iran. Erdogan emphasized that these actions endanger the entire region and vowed to continue efforts to reduce violence. The Israeli attacks have led to hundreds of deaths in Iran and casualties in Israel, sparking a significant military escalation.
